In this episode, Dr. Karen Litzy and Dr. Stephanie Weyrauch discuss the evolving landscape of physical therapy as they look ahead to 2026. They explore the identity crisis within the profession, the shift from volume to value, the role of AI, the importance of clinician leadership, and the need for community building over social media algorithms. The conversation emphasizes the proactive nature of physical therapy and the opportunities for growth and visibility in the field.
Takeaways
- Physical therapy is at a pivotal moment with evolving technology.
- The profession faces an identity crisis regarding its role and value.
- Visibility and storytelling are crucial for physical therapy practices.
- AI can enhance patient care by taking over mundane tasks.
- Clinicians should embrace leadership roles beyond traditional settings.
- Building community is essential for the future of healthcare.
- Proactive care can prevent injuries and improve quality of life.
- Trust is the new currency in healthcare interactions.
- Physical therapists can help patients age gracefully and actively.
- Advocacy for the profession is vital for its future growth.

More About Dr. Weyrauch:
Stephanie Weyrauch, PT, DPT is a doctor of physical therapy with MovementX in Billings, Montana. She helps people across all ages and abilities reduce pain, increase strength, restore mobility and balance, and optimize performance.
Specialties:
-Pelvic Health PT for All Genders
-Pre/Post Pregnancy & Obstetric Rehabilitation
-Sports Injury Recovery and Prevention
-Hands-On Manual Therapy
-Post-Surgical Rehabilitation
-Balance Training & Falls Prevention
-Group or Family Sessions
-Telehealth (offered in North Dakota, Montana, Connecticut, and Minnesota)
